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3706912561 0847 8442321
30250 74304338163 903
30250 74304338163 903
1786 1496060153 4444
All about undefined
Interested in learning more?
30250 74304338163 903
1786 1496060153 4444
See more
570758922 70980925727 84912
6060 3088544383 2759651974
See more
44 6645 726265
95088660 40561237 9864
See more